PS5 Pro Deemed Unnecessary Refresh By Developers At GDC

Sony is almost ready to release its mid-gen refresh, the PS5 Pro. The console is thought to be a powerful upgrade as it is marketed to be around 50% faster and boasts much better ray tracing capabilities.

However, while it may look good on paper, developers do not appear too impressed. Following recent leaks, developers at GDC 2024 believe the console is not much of an upgrade, making it less than necessary.

Why it matters: Last generation, the PS4 Pro offered a much bigger performance jump.

During GDC, the head of GamesIndustry.biz, Chris Dring, asked the opinion of different developers about Sony’s upcoming console.

After consultation with different people, he got the impression that PS5 Pro won’t be too big of a deal for professionals.

I didn’t meet a single person who understood the point of it.

-Chris Dring

He asserted that fans would get the upgraded console, and Sony would be able to benefit from marketing. However, developer sentiment is quite the opposite.

According to Chris Dring, most believe that the base console is yet to be fully explored. Therefore, they don’t see much of a point in Sony’s decision to make a new console.

Reports state PlayStation is preparing for GTA 6. However, analysts have concluded that the console would not offer 60FPS gameplay if this frame rate is not possible on the base hardware.

Overall, Chris Dring seems to have concluded that most people do not see the PS5 Pro moving the needle much. Therefore, it will have a marginal impact on market growth.

The PS5 Pro has always been a point of contention. Many have argued that Xbox’s decision to skip the race was wise since these consoles are already quite capable.

However, with how fast the technology is evolving, it is difficult to say anything for certain. For the time being, we know that the PS5 Pro is coming later this year and should be unveiled in just a few more months.
